My Fire Is Bigger Than Yours is a physics-based incremental game about growing a tiny fire until its bigger than the sun. It is a short, escalating experience about discovering synergies, experimenting with builds, and creating chaotic chain reactions.
Throw objects into the fire and keep it alive as the sun tries to drown it out
Adapt your strategy across 3 phases as your fire grows from a tiny campfire to a celestial force. Start your own cult to feed the flames, then expand your operation to the Moon.
Discover and unlock 200+ upgrades to create unique builds that change how your fire grows, spreads, and reacts.
Specialize in one flammable type, discover cascading reactions, or craft the perfect automated layout.
However you choose to grow, the Sun must be defeated.

Is that it?
So, after about 5 hours of the game I completed it 100% without any too hard grinding sessions. The 1T mark was not too difficult to reach and was hit constantly afterwards. Even got 7-10T at some point. But yes, the money earned sometimes feel kinda random and not fairly consistent. Got jumps from like 2B to 500B and then back again to not even 10B. Even though the fire was almost covering the whole screen already. Overall for me it was a really fun little game and I enjoyed it a lot. Each Phase was fun to play and were connected to the run before. Yes, the buildings have been erased but it's not like you'd need hours to get them back, just couple of minutes at worst. And for me personally its great you need to come up with new strategies in each Phase and not cheese your way through the whole game.. SPOILER: [spoiler] The mechanics in Phase 3 were really fun and kinda weird at the same time. Having little planets to place your stuff on. In the end though it was my personalf key to success. Placing everyhing possible on one planet and also the little dudes for repairing stuff. Once I did that, it worked like charm! [/spoiler] There is nothing really I can be mad about, not even the locked game-modes. This is kinda common with these small games. It is just a thing to look forward to! A little teaser.

Honestly, this game is in a weird spot for me... First two hours were fun to me, after-all I search for incremental games and purely enjoy completing them and 100%ing them. But then the third phase came around and I spent 3+ hours on it, without much progress to be done. Spending at the least 30 minutes or so of runs for perhaps 3 seconds of rain survived. Then a Phase Three update came around and I completed Phase 3 without any difficulty. Decent game saved by a singular update, I suppose.
